"Comfort Women" Monument Dedication Ceremony
(Union City, NJ) The City of Union City, Mayor Brian P. Stack and Board of Commissioners will be holding a Dedication Ceremony for the City's "Comfort Women" Monument on Monday, August 4, 2014 at 12:00 PM at Liberty Plaza, 30th Street and Palisade Avenue.
Attending the event will be Mayor & State Senator Brian P. Stack and the Board of Commissioners; City Historian, Gerard Karabin; City Art Curator, Amado Mora; Artistic Director of the Union City Philharmonic Orchestra, Jahye Kim; Artistic Director of West Hudson Opera, John Jay Hebert; Artistic Director of The Grace Theatre Workshop, Megan Fernandez; guest speaker from Women Rising; and several other dignitaries. Very special guests will be Ok-Sun Lee and Il-Chul Kang, two ladies who survived this horrific time in history and who are flying from Korea for the ceremony.
The event will feature a haunted poetry reading by Cat J. Lane from the cast of the play "Comfort" currently playing in NYC, as well as a performance by twelve-year old Subin Lee playing "Smetana-Moldau" on the harp.
Art Installation: "Our Cry"
Surrounding Liberty Plaza, there will be a memorable and thought-provoking art installation "Our Cry" by the Union City Artist Collective featuring artists Amado Mora (Ecuador), Alma Peralta (Puerto Rico), Ines Berges (Dominican Republic), Juan Ramiro Torres (Peru), Ruth Alvarado (Costa Rica), Abby Levine (USA), Craig Radhuber (USA), Obdulio Romero Sabino (Dominican Republic), Sigfrido Duarte (Dominican Republic) Jhon Vargas (Ecuador), and Lucio Fernandez. The is the brainchild and being curated by artist and Union City Commissioner, Lucio Fernandez.
